Output 635f64fbe9db41ec310b33a8fbefbbc9988817da69f775c4cf0f4409101dca22:1

value
35296986
script pubkey
OP_0 OP_PUSHBYTES_20 3dd11e6eee7abbf408e18e72249486a9a5855d70
address
bc1q8hg3umhw02algz8p3eezf9yx4xjc2hts6exydw
transaction
635f64fbe9db41ec310b33a8fbefbbc9988817da69f775c4cf0f4409101dca22
confirmations
345756
spent
true